CMP OPERATIONS GROUP

• Initiates the formulation and implementation of mortgage take-out policies and procedures, and the overall administration
  of Community Mortgage Program
• Oversees the formulation of collection programs and strategies to ensure maintenance/quality program portfolio
• Oversees the effective and efficient management and coordination of the insurance component of taken-out mortgages

MORTGAGE OPERATIONS DEPARTMENT

• Reviews and evaluates mortgage documents to ascertain the legality, validity, and enforceability of mortgage
  transactions
• Conducts researches/studies to formulate legal procedure/system to be adopted for effective legal processing of
  mortgage and loan documents

LOAN EXAMINATION DEPARTMENT

• Evaluates loan application of community associations (CAs) in accordance with the existing CMP policies and
  guildelines on loan entitlement before recommendation for issuance of Letter of Guaranty (LAG)/preparation of payment
  covering the take-out proceeds/origination fee

ACCOUNTS MANAGEMENT DEPARTMENT

• Ensures the effective and proper implementation of policies, guidelines and procedures on the monitoring and servicing of
  accounts
• Formulates and implements collection strategies to improve/maintain quality of accounts

PROJECT INDIVIDUALIZATION DEPARTMENT

• Responsible for the provision of all services and performance of all integral tasks involving implementation and
  and administration of policies and guidelines on the individualization of titles and loans of taken-out projects, substitution
  of beneficiaries and attends to post take-out complaints and/or queries/problems
• Prepares adjusted loan value, which is the final masterlist of beneficiaries
